Decatur Assistant City Manager Billy Tyus has announced the departure of the City’s Economic Development Officer.
In a news release, Tyus said that Economic Development Officer Patrick Hoban has announced his resignation, effective January 20, in anticipation of being appointed Economic Development Manager in Tinley Park. Hoban has worked with the Greater Decatur Chamber of Commerce, the Economic Development Corporation for Decatur and Macon County, Workforce Investment Solutions, and other members of Decatur’s economic development team since 2013 to bring millions of dollars to the City in development projects, which include the new Sonic restaurant, the FirsTech redevelopment, the creation of a City-owned Fiber network, and cleanup assistance for Akorn’s recent expansion.
